In light bulbs, the tungsten filament is heated to the high temperature so as to emit visible light. Thus, an electric bulb is filled with inert gases like argon to avoid loss of tungsten due to evaporation. Moreover, as argon is an inert gas, it prevents combustion of the tungsten filament..
In respect to this, why are bulbs filled with inert gases?
Electric bulbs are filled with inert gases like argon. The bulb can't be filled with air as the filament in the bulb (tungsten) will react with oxygen and the filament will burn. Therefore the bulbs are filled with the inert gases as it prevents evaporation of filament and maintains the pressure inside the bulb.

What is argon used for?
It is used to fill incandescent and fluorescent light bulbs to prevent oxygen from corroding the hot filament. Argon is also used to form inert atmospheres for arc welding, growing semiconductor crystals and processes that require shielding from other atmospheric gases.Which gas is used in Tubelight?

Argon is produced industrially by the fractional distillation of liquid air in a cryogenic air separation unit; a process that separates liquid nitrogen, which boils at 77.3 K, from argon, which boils at 87.3 K, and liquid oxygen, which boils at 90.2 K.Is argon flammable?
Argon gas is colorless, odorless and non-flammable. It is non-toxic. The primary health hazard is asphyxiation by displacement of oxygen.Can noble gases Bond?

What is the working principle of bulb?
The tungsten filament is coiled to give a very high resistance and is encased in a glass envelope. This glass envelope or bulb is filled with a low pressure inert gas such as nitrogen or argon. When electricity passes through the coiled tungsten filament, it becomes hot and glows.
